Senate Withdraws Social Media bill by Nobody: 1:26pm On May 17, 2016
The Senate has thrown out the Frivolous petition bill 2015 (SB. 143), otherwise known as anti- social media bill.

The bill sponsored by Senator Bala Ibn Na'Allah (APC, Kebbi South) set the Senate against the public when it passed through second reading late last year.

The Senators took the decision following the report of the committee on Judiciary, Human Rights and Legal Matters on the bill.

Delivering the report, Chairman of the Committee, Senator David Umaru (APC, Niger East) said the bill was opposed by almost all stakeholders during the Public Hearing on it. Therefore, he said, his committee recommended its withdrawal.

Deputy Senate President Ike Ekweremadu, who presided over the plenary, also backed the withdrawal.
